Can you go from high school to NBA : The NBA and the NBPA prohibits the drafting of high school players beginning in 2005. According to the terms of the agreement, a draftee must be at least 19 years old and at least one year off from his high school graduation or, if he did not graduate, his expected graduation date.

Can under 18 play in NBA : The basic rules that started in the 2006 draft are: All drafted players must be at least 19 years old during the calendar year of the draft. Any player who is not an "international player", as defined in the CBA, must be at least one year removed from the graduation of his high school class.
